주요 콘텐츠

db_0127: Stateflow 블록 내 MATLAB 명령에 대한 제한 사항

지침 발행물

Control Algorithm Modeling Guidelines - Using MATLAB®, Simulink®, and Stateflow®

하위 ID 권장 사항

  • NA-MAAB — a, b

  • JMAAB — a, b

MATLAB 버전

모든 버전

규칙

하위 ID a

기본 제공되는 MATLAB 함수를 Stateflow 블록 안에서 사용하면 안 됩니다.

보충 설명

C 차트에 적용됨

사용자 지정 파라미터

해당 없음

예제 — 올바름

MATLAB 명령이 Stateflow 블록 안에서 사용되지 않았습니다.

예제 — 올바르지 않음

MATLAB 명령이 Stateflow 블록 안에서 사용되었습니다.

하위 ID b

기본 제공되는 MATLAB 함수를 Stateflow 블록 안에서 사용하는 경우, 해당 함수는 MATLAB Function을 사용해서만 액세스해야 합니다.

보충 설명

C 차트에 적용됨

사용자 지정 파라미터

해당 없음

예제 — 올바름

MATLAB 명령을 MATLAB Function 블록을 사용하여 액세스합니다.

예제 — 올바르지 않음

MATLAB 명령에 MATLAB Function 블록을 사용하고 있지 않습니다.

근거

하위 ID a:

  • 기본 제공되는 MATLAB 함수가 모두 코드 생성을 지원하지는 않습니다. 따라서 이러한 지원되지 않는 MATLAB 함수에 대해서는 코드가 생성되지 않을 수 있습니다.

하위 ID b:

  • 기본 제공되는 MATLAB 함수가 모두 코드 생성을 지원하지는 않습니다. 따라서 이러한 지원되지 않는 MATLAB 함수에 대해서는 코드가 생성되지 않을 수 있습니다.

  • C 및 MATLAB 동작 언어를 분리하여 설명하면 가독성이 향상됩니다.

마지막 변경

R2024b

버전 내역

R2020a에 개발됨